#a603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a603ce is composed of 65.1% red, 1.2%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.4% cyan, 98.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 288.2 degrees, a saturation of 97.1% and a lightness of 41%. #a603ce color hex could be obtained by blending #ff06ff with #4d009d.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

Shades and Tints of #a603ce
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a000d is the darkest color, while #fef8ff is the lightest one.
